Coming soon

Every time we look around, it seems like something new is popping up in Tampa Bay. Whether you’re looking for your next go-to brunch destination or a new public park to stretch your legs, we’re rounding up a few things coming soon to TBAY.

Business

BevelUp, 1045 E. Cumberland Ave., Tampa | Opening date not yet announced | The incoming med spa will offer lasering, skin health treatments, and other medical treatments in a luxe, serene setting.

Dining

Alter Ego, 1050 Water St., Tampa | Opening in 2024 | The brainchild of Proper House Group + Chef Ferrell Alvarez, Alter Ego will serve up tunes, moody vibes, and cocktails aplenty.

Ash, 420 S. Nebraska Ave., Tampa | Opening spring 2024 | The long-awaited high-end eatery will serve Italian-inspired cuisine on the ground floor of Asher.

Olivia, 225 1st Ave. N., St. Petersburg | Opening in 2024 | Finally, you’ll be able to dine on Olivia’s squid ink pasta in the Burg.

Perry’s Porch, 600 2nd Ave. NE, St. Petersburg | Opening in 2024 | The eatery will look out over the scenic St. Pete Pier.

320563521_545997077392289_6439582152752078434_n (1).jpg

Recreation

St. Pete Athletic, Intersection of Burlington Ave. +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. St., St. Petersburg | Opening in 2024 | This Pickleball club will house nine indoor courts, a food court, and more.

Retail

Pvolve, South Tampa | Early 2025 | The national fitness chain blends functional movement with proprietary resistance equipment for the ultimate burn.

solidcore, 732 S. Village Cir., Tampa | Summer 2024 | The massively popular full-body workout on a Pilates-inspired reformer is coming to the bustling Hyde Park Village

Clayton Gray Home, 1050 Water St., Tampa | Opening in 2024 | Soon you’ll be able to peruse 5,000+ hand-selected home goods and pieces, from seating to lighting.

Reformation, Hyde Park Village, Tampa | Opening in 2024 | The brand’s sustainable clothing is loved for its denim, wedding-guest-ready dresses, and other fashionable threads.

Residential

Saltaire, 330 1st St. S., St. Petersburg | Opening date not announced | The luxury condo tower is located right on Beach Drive and features a rooftop pool and Bayfront views.

ONE Tampa, 100 E. Madison St., Suite 100, Tampa | Opening date not announced | The 42-story tower will offer units right in the heart of Tampa.

Now open

If there’s one thing we love even more than looking ahead to the future, it’s enjoying the present at one of Tampa Bay’s newest spots. Check out this list of TBAY’s recently opened establishments.

Community

Tampa Convention Center, 333 S. Franklin St., Tampa | Opened in 2023 | New upgrades to the downtown Tampa hub include 18 new waterfront meeting rooms with floor-to-ceiling windows.

The BayCare Sound, 301 Drew St., Clearwater | Opened in 2023 | The new outdoor waterfront concert space is located in Clearwater’s Coachman Park.

Dining

Casa Cami, 2545 N. Rocky Point Dr., Tampa | Opened in spring 2024 | Tampa’s newest rooftop bar + restaurant serves a Mexican-inspired menu, a range of cocktails, and waterfront views.

ro Hyde Park, 1500 W. Swann Ave., Tampa | Opened in 2023 | Both the settings and the modern Asian menu are breathtaking at this Hyde Park Village spot.

Streetlight Taco, 4004 Henderson Blvd., Tampa | Opened in 2024 | This new South Tampa taco spot has already won awards for its range of authentic ingredients + traditional cooking methods.

Wicked Cantina, 3650 Tyrone Blvd. N., St. Petersburg | Opened in 2024 |Stop by the eatery for fast-casual Tex Mex eats, live music, and happy hour deals.

Fortu, 95 Central Ave., St. Pete | Opened in 2023 | Located in the former Ceviche spot, this Downtown St. Pete eatery’s menu is packed with items like wonton tacos, Monogolian lamb chops, and A5 Wagyu.

Orange Buzz Coffee Cart, Multiple locations | Opened in 2024 | Downtown Tampa’s latest beanery serves iced lattes, drip coffee, and vegan pastries from its local vintage coffee carts.

Predalina, 1001 E. Cumberland Ave., Tampa | Opened in 2023 | This Mediterranean restaurant comes from the same team behind Oxford Exchange.

Plant Love Ice Cream, 2901 Beach Boulevard S., Unit 105, Gulfport | Opened in 2023 | This is the second St. Pete location for the vegan creamery.

Boulon Brasserie, 1001 Water St., Tampa | Opened in 2023 | One of Water Street’s newest gems serves French classics + delectable brunch.

The Pearl, 823 Water St. Ste. C-100, Tampa | Opened in 2023 | The Gastropub serves seasonal seafood, cocktails, and more.

Recreation

Tampa Pickleball Crew, 1701 E. Second Ave., Tampa | Opened in 2024 | Founders have converted a 28,000-sqft Ybor City warehouse into a Pickleball haven.

Barry’s Tampa, 1514 W. Swann Ave., Tampa | Opened in 2023 | Head to the red room for powerhouse workout classes.

Retail

Whole Foods Market, 201 38th Ave. N., St. Petersburg | Opened in 2024 | This is the Burg’s first Whole Foods location.

Veronica Beard, 1621 W. Snow Ave. | Opened in spring 2024 | Shop for workwear pieces and date night wonders at this nationally-loved brand known for their dickey jackets and other cool classics.

alice + olivia, 1625 W. Snow Ave., Tampa | Opened in spring 2024 | The vintage and feminine-inspired spot sells dresses, shoes, handbags, and accessories perfect for amping up your wardrobe.

Gorjana, 1526 W. Swann Ave., Tampa | Opened in 2023 | Founded in California, this brand stocks all kinds of jewelry pieces.
